San Pedro Sacatepequez (G) “cofradia” ceremonial huipil.

This circa-1980 huipil was hand woven on a back-strap loom in two white cotton panels joined by hand embroidered decorative seams. These panels are decorated with supplementary brocade featuring sacred cieba tree, zoomorphic and plant motifs. Ceremonial huipils were used in cofradia society ceremonies, weddings and saint’s day celebrations. This example is in very good condition. It was acquired from a private collection in Oregon.
